The Shadow of the Rails: Exploring the Potential Link Between Railroad Settlements and Esophageal Cancer

Esophageal cancer, a powerful disease impacting the tube connecting the throat to the stomach, continues to be a significant health concern internationally. While established risk aspects like smoking cigarettes, extreme alcohol consumption, and acid reflux are extensively acknowledged, emerging research and historical context are prompting examinations into less conventional links. One such area of issue centers around railroad settlements and the potential increased risk of esophageal cancer for those who lived and operated in these environments. This article explores the prospective connection, exploring the historic context of railroad settlements, the occupational and environmental exposures associated with them, and the existing evidence that suggests a relationship with this devastating illness.

Esophageal cancer ranks as the eighth most typical cancer around the world and the sixth leading reason for cancer-related deaths. It manifests in two primary forms: squamous cell cancer, typically connected to smoking and alcohol, and adenocarcinoma, often connected with chronic acid reflux and weight problems. Recognizing risk elements is crucial for early detection and avoidance, however for people linked to railroad settlements, the landscape of risk elements may extend beyond the conventional.

The expansion of railroads throughout the 19th and 20th centuries spurred the growth of numerous settlements and communities. These places, frequently strategically positioned near rail yards, upkeep centers, and train depots, became hubs of activity for railroad workers and their households. While offering employment and neighborhood, these settlements often exposed citizens to an unique mixed drink of occupational and environmental threats intrinsic to the railroad industry of the age.

Comprehending the Potential Exposures in Railroad Settlements:

The every day life in and around railroad settlements, particularly during the peak of rail transport, included exposure to a range of compounds now acknowledged as prospective carcinogens. These direct exposures can be classified into occupational risks for railroad workers and ecological impurities affecting homeowners of the settlements.

Occupational Hazards for Railroad Workers:

For those directly used by the railroad, the workplace provided a multitude of threats:

  • Diesel Exhaust: Railroads greatly relied on diesel engines, particularly as they transitioned away from steam power. Diesel exhaust is a complicated mixture consisting of numerous carcinogenic substances, including polycyclic aromatic hydrocarbons (PAHs) and particle matter. Extended direct exposure to diesel exhaust, common in rail backyards, repair work stores, and train operations, is a well-documented danger aspect for lung cancer and is progressively implicated in other cancers, consisting of esophageal cancer.
  • Asbestos: Until the late 20th century, asbestos was widely utilized in railroad applications for insulation in locomotives, rail cars and trucks, and structures, in addition to in brake linings and clutches. Asbestos fibers, when breathed in, are notorious for causing mesothelioma and lung cancer, however evidence likewise suggests a link to cancers of the throat, ovary, and potentially the esophagus.
  • Creosote: This wood preservative was thoroughly utilized to deal with railroad ties, protecting them from decay and prolonging their life-span. Creosote includes PAHs and phenols, known carcinogens. Employees managing creosote-treated ties, and those living near locations where cured ties were kept, could have experienced significant exposure.
  • Herbicides and Pesticides: Maintaining railroad tracks and rights-of-way involved making use of herbicides and pesticides to manage plant life and bugs. Some of these chemical substances, especially older solutions, have actually been linked to different cancers.
  • Solvents and Degreasers: Railroad repair and maintenance operations included using different solvents and degreasers for cleansing and preserving equipment. Specific solvents, like benzene and chlorinated solvents, are understood or presumed carcinogens.
  • Heavy Metals: Exposure to heavy metals like arsenic, chromium, and nickel could occur through numerous railroad activities, consisting of welding, metal work, and dealing with treated wood. Specific heavy metals are acknowledged carcinogens and have been linked to a series of cancers.

Environmental Contaminants in Railroad Settlements:

Beyond occupational threats, citizens of railroad settlements, even those not directly employed by the railroad, could have been exposed to ecological contaminants stemming from railroad activities:

  • Air Pollution: Rail backyards and industrial railroad locations might generate significant air contamination, including diesel exhaust fumes, particle matter from coal and diesel combustion, and dust from numerous commercial processes. This ambient air pollution might expose whole communities to carcinogenic substances.
  • Soil and Water Contamination: Spills, leaks, and incorrect disposal of railroad-related chemicals, consisting of creosote, herbicides, solvents, and heavy metals, might infect the soil and water sources in and around railroad settlements. This contamination could result in long-lasting direct exposure through intake, skin contact, and inhalation of infected dust.
  • Proximity to Industrial Activities: Railroad settlements were often located near other commercial sites and rail-dependent markets, possibly exposing citizens to a cumulative result of commercial contaminants in addition to railroad-specific dangers.

Proof Linking Railroad Exposures and Esophageal Cancer:

While direct, large-scale epidemiological research studies specifically focusing on esophageal cancer incidence in railroad settlements may be limited, a body of proof supports the plausibility of a link:

  • Studies on Railroad Workers and Cancer: Several studies have actually taken a look at cancer incidence amongst railroad employees. Some have revealed elevated dangers of various cancers, including lung cancer and bladder cancer, which are often associated with exposures like diesel exhaust and asbestos. While fewer research studies might specifically target esophageal cancer, the known carcinogens present in the railroad environment are recognized risk elements for multiple cancer types, consisting of esophageal cancer.
  • Research on Specific Carcinogens and Esophageal Cancer: Extensive research has developed links between specific substances prevalent in railroad settings and esophageal cancer. For instance, studies have actually indicated that exposure to PAHs, found in diesel exhaust and creosote, can increase the risk of esophageal squamous cell cancer. Likewise, while asbestos is more strongly connected to other cancers, some research studies suggest a prospective association with esophageal cancer also.
  • Case-Control Studies and Occupational Histories: Case-control studies taking a look at esophageal cancer patients have sometimes revealed occupational histories involving railroad work, suggesting a possible association. These studies add to the total photo, even if they don't definitively prove causation.

It is crucial to keep in mind that developing a conclusive causal link between railroad settlement residency and esophageal cancer is complex. Esophageal cancer is multifactorial, and isolating the particular contribution of railroad direct exposures from other established risk factors needs strenuous epidemiological research. Furthermore, historic exposure information from railroad settlements might be insufficient or difficult to rebuild.

Preventative Measures and Risk Reduction:

Individuals with a history of working or living in railroad settlements ought to know the possible threats and embrace proactive measures:

  • Smoking Cessation: Smoking is a significant threat aspect for esophageal squamous cell cancer and connects synergistically with lots of occupational exposures to increase cancer risk. Quitting smoking is critical.
  • Moderate Alcohol Consumption: Excessive alcohol consumption is another significant threat factor for esophageal squamous cell cancer. Restricting alcohol usage is recommended.
  • Healthy Diet and Weight Management: Maintaining a healthy weight and consuming a diet plan abundant in vegetables and fruits can help in reducing the threat of adenocarcinoma, which is often linked to weight problems and GERD.
  • Routine Medical Check-ups: Individuals with a history of railroad exposure ought to discuss their interest in their doctor and consider regular check-ups. Early detection is vital for improving outcomes in esophageal cancer.
  • Office Safety Measures (for present railroad employees): Modern railroad markets have actually executed stricter security regulations and exposure controls. Employees ought to adhere to all safety protocols, make use of individual protective devices (PPE), and supporter for more direct exposure reduction measures.
  • Ecological Remediation (for settlements): Where ecological contamination continues railroad settlements, efforts ought to be made to evaluate and remediate polluted soil and water to minimize ongoing exposure.

Frequently Asked Questions (FAQs)

Q1: What is esophageal cancer?Esophageal cancer is a type of cancer that occurs in the esophagus, the muscular tube that brings food and liquids from your throat to your stomach. There are 2 primary types: squamous cell carcinoma and adenocarcinoma.

Q2: What are the recognized threat elements for esophageal cancer?Developed threat aspects consist of smoking cigarettes, excessive alcohol intake, chronic heartburn (GERD), weight problems, Barrett's esophagus, and particular dietary factors.

Q3: How could living or operating in a railroad settlement possibly increase the risk of esophageal cancer?Individuals in railroad settlements might have been exposed to numerous carcinogens, including diesel exhaust, asbestos, creosote, herbicides, solvents, and heavy metals, through occupational activities and environmental contamination. These compounds are understood or presumed danger factors for numerous cancers, including potentially esophageal cancer.

Q4: What are some signs of esophageal cancer?Signs can consist of problem swallowing (dysphagia), unusual weight reduction, chest pain or pressure, heartburn, coughing or hoarseness, and throwing up.

Q5: What can individuals who lived or operated in railroad settlements do to decrease their threat of esophageal cancer?Key steps include stopping smoking, moderating alcohol consumption, maintaining a healthy diet plan and weight, undergoing regular medical check-ups, and, for current railroad employees, sticking to work environment safety protocols.
